One of the best things about cottage dining rooms is that they can be decorated in a variety of different ways. You can go with a traditional look, or you can go with a more eclectic look. It really all depends on your personal preferences.
If you are looking for a traditional look, you may want to consider using light-coloured woods, such as pine or maple. You can also use floral fabrics and prints to create a traditional look. Alternatively, if you want a more eclectic look, you can use darker woods, bright colours, and funky fabrics.
No matter what style you choose, there are a few things that you will want to keep in mind when decorating your cottage dining room. First, you will want to make sure that the room is inviting and comfortable. This means that you should use soft fabrics and plenty of pillows. You may also want to consider using a round dining table, as this can create a more relaxed and informal atmosphere.
Another thing to keep in mind is the amount of space you have. If you have a small cottage, you may want to choose a smaller dining table and chairs. This will help to save space and make the room feel less cluttered.
Finally, don’t forget to accessorize! Accessories can really help to add personality to a room, so be sure to choose some items that reflect your personal style. Some great options include vases, candles, and picture frames.

How do you decorate a small cottage living room?
When it comes to decorating a small cottage living room, less is often more. You don’t want to overwhelm the space with too much furniture or accessories. Here are a few tips for decorating a small cottage living room:
Start by choosing a focal point for the room. This could be a fireplace, a large window, or a piece of furniture. Then, decorate around that focal point.
Keep the furniture simple and streamlined. Too much furniture can make a small living room feel cramped and cluttered.
Use light colors to make the room feel larger. Pale blues, greens, and yellows can all help to brighten up a small living room.
Add some accessories to give the room personality. A few well-chosen accessories can make a small living room feel warm and inviting.
If you have a limited budget, consider using DIY decorating techniques. There are many online tutorials that can show you how to create beautiful DIY decor items.
Above all, don’t be afraid to experiment. The best way to find out what works in a small cottage living room is to try out different ideas.

How do you decorate a house cottage?
When it comes to decorating a house cottage, there are a few things you need to keep in mind. Cottages are often small and quaint, so you want to make the most of the space you have. Here are a few tips on how to decorate a house cottage.
One of the most important things to consider when decorating a cottage is the style of the home. Cottages are often decorated in a cottage style, which is characterized by its simplicity and natural materials. You can achieve this look by using natural materials such as wood, stone, and wool, and by avoiding too much clutter.
Another important thing to keep in mind when decorating a cottage is the size of the home. Cottages are often small, so you want to choose furniture and accessories that are both functional and stylish. Furniture that is too big or bulky can make a cottage feel cramped and cluttered.
In addition to choosing the right furniture and accessories, you also need to pay attention to the colours and textures you use in your cottage. Soft, muted colours are often the best choice for cottages, as they create a relaxed and cozy atmosphere. You can also use textured materials such as wool and linen to add interest and character to your décor.

How can I decorate my dining room table when not in use?
When your dining room table isn’t in use, you may be wondering how to best decorate it. There are many different ways to approach this, and the best option for you will depend on your personal taste and the look you are going for in your home. Here are a few ideas to get you started:
One option is to use a table runner. This can be a great way to add some color and personality to your table. You can choose a runner that matches the rest of your décor or go with something a little more unique. If you want to use a table runner but don’t want to have to worry about it getting dirty, you can always opt for a vinyl runner.
Another option is to use place mats. This can help to add some visual interest to your table and can also help to protect the surface from scratches or spills. You can choose place mats in a variety of different styles and colors to match your décor.
If you want to add some flowers or plants to your table, you can use a vase or a plant stand. This can help to add some life to the space and can also be a great way to show off your personality.
You can also use candles to decorate your table. This can create a cozy and relaxing atmosphere and can be a great way to add some personality to the space.
No matter what type of décor you choose, be sure to personalize it and make it your own. The best way to do this is to use things that mean something to you. This will help to make the space feel more like home.

What are cottage colors?
Cottage colors are typically light and airy and consist of natural, muted tones. They are often inspired by the colors of nature and the sky, and often include shades of blue, green, and beige. Cottage colors are perfect for creating a relaxed and cozy atmosphere in your home.
If you’re looking to paint your home in cottage colors, here are a few of the most popular shades to consider:
– Pale blue
– Light green
– Beige
– Cream
These colors can be used in any room of your home, but they are particularly well-suited for spaces like the kitchen, living room, and bedroom.
If you’re looking for a quick and easy way to give your home a cottage-inspired makeover, consider using light-colored curtains and bedding. This will help to brighten up the space and create a natural, relaxing atmosphere.

What are the elements of cottage decor?
If you’re looking to create a cozy and charming cottage-inspired space in your home, there are certain elements you’ll want to keep in mind. Here are a few of the most important elements of cottage decor:
Light and airy colors: Cottage decor is typically light and airy, with lots of whites, pastels, and soft neutrals. This creates a relaxed and airy feel in the space.
natural materials: Cottage decor often features natural materials like wood, stone, and brick. These materials add a rustic and warm touch to the space.
floral accents: Floral accents are a key element of cottage decor, and they can be used to add a touch of femininity to the space.
cozy textures: Cottage decor often features cozy textures like flannel, fleece, and corduroy. These textures add a touch of comfort to the space.
